#1511e0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1511e0 is composed of 8.2% red, 6.7%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.6% cyan, 92.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 241.2 degrees, a saturation of 85.9% and a lightness of 47.3%. #1511e0 color hex could be obtained by blending #2a22ff with #0000c1.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

#1511e0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1511e0 has RGB values of R:21, G:17, B:224 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.92, Y:0,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 1380832.
